Allama Iqbal Open University offers distant education in Islamabad. Allama Iqbal Open University AIOU, founded in 1974. The university has a range of undergraduate, graduate, Master’s, M.Phil, and Doctoral Programmes. At present the total number of programmes produced at AIOU is 116, and courses offered are 1,377. Allama Iqbal Open University faculties and their departments: 1. Faculty of Arabic & Islamic Studies: • Arabic Language and Literature • Hadith & Seerah • Islamic Law (Fiqh) • Islamic Thought, History & Culture • Quran & Tafseer 2. Faculty of Education • Adult and Continuing Education • Distance and Non-Formal Education • Educational Planning and Management • Science Education • Special Education • Teacher Education (Secondary) • Teacher Education (Elementary) 3. Faculty of Sciences • Agricultural Sciences • Biology • Chemistry • Computer Sciences • Engineering and Technology • Environmental Sciences • Home and Health Sciences • Mathematics and Statistics • Physics 4. Faculty of Social Sciences and Humanities • Business Administration • Commerce • Economics • English Language & Applied Linguistics • History • Iqbal Studies • Library & Information Sciences • Mass Communication • Pakistan Studies
